AI agents are transforming how businesses automate tasks, interact with customers, and make decisions. From virtual assistants to autonomous business tools, AI agents can analyze information, reason through problems, and take actions with minimal human intervention. Understanding how an AI agent works helps organizations and professionals leverage artificial intelligence more effectively in today’s digital landscape.
What Is an AI Agent?
An AI agent is an intelligent software system that can perceive information, process data, make decisions, and perform actions to achieve specific goals.
Unlike traditional software that follows fixed instructions, AI agents can:
- Analyze context
- Learn from interactions
- Use external tools
- Execute complex workflows
- Adapt to changing situations
Modern AI agents combine machine learning, large language models (LLMs), automation tools, and memory systems to perform tasks that previously required human involvement.
How Does an AI Agent Work?
An AI agent operates through a continuous cycle of observing, thinking, planning, and acting.
At a high level, the workflow follows these stages:
- Input Collection
- Data Processing
- Reasoning and Decision-Making
- Action Execution
- Learning and Improvement
Each stage plays a critical role in helping the AI agent accomplish its objectives.
The AI Agent Workflow Explained
1. Receiving Input From the Environment
The first step in how an AI agent works is collecting information from various sources.
Input may come from:
- User prompts
- Business databases
- Documents
- APIs
- Sensors
- Websites
- CRM systems
For example, a customer support AI agent receives a customer query and begins analyzing the request.
This process is known as perception.
2. Understanding the User’s Intent
After collecting information, the AI agent uses Natural Language Processing (NLP) to understand the meaning behind the input.
The agent identifies:
- User intent
- Context
- Keywords
- Sentiment
- Relevant entities
For example, if a user asks:
“Can you schedule a meeting for tomorrow?”
The AI agent understands:
- The task is scheduling
- A calendar tool is required
- The timeframe is tomorrow
This contextual understanding is one of the major advantages of modern AI systems.
3. Accessing Memory and Knowledge
Most advanced AI agents include memory systems.
Memory helps agents:
- Remember previous conversations
- Store important information
- Maintain context
- Improve personalization
Types of AI memory include:
Short-Term Memory
Stores recent interactions during an active session.
Long-Term Memory
Stores historical information across multiple interactions.
Knowledge Memory
Contains facts, documents, business data, and organizational knowledge.
Memory allows AI agents to provide more accurate and relevant responses.
4. Reasoning and Decision-Making
Reasoning is the intelligence layer of an AI agent.
At this stage, the agent evaluates available information and determines the best course of action.
Modern AI agents often use:
- Large Language Models (LLMs)
- Machine Learning Algorithms
- Knowledge Graphs
- Rule-Based Systems
The reasoning engine answers questions such as:
- What is the goal?
- What steps are required?
- Which tools should be used?
- What information is missing?
This process enables AI agents to solve complex problems.
5. Planning the Task
Before taking action, the AI agent creates a plan.
Complex tasks are broken into smaller steps.
For example:
Goal: Generate an SEO report
Plan:
- Access analytics data
- Analyze traffic
- Identify trends
- Generate insights
- Create report
This planning capability separates AI agents from traditional automation software.
6. Using External Tools
One of the most powerful features of modern AI agents is tool usage.
AI agents can interact with external systems such as:
- Search engines
- Email platforms
- Databases
- Calendars
- CRM software
- Project management tools
For example, an AI sales agent can:
- Search lead information
- Send emails
- Schedule meetings
- Update CRM records
Tool integration significantly expands the agent’s capabilities.
7. Executing Actions
After planning, the AI agent performs the required actions.
Examples include:
- Sending notifications
- Creating reports
- Generating content
- Booking appointments
- Updating records
- Responding to customers
Execution transforms analysis into measurable outcomes.
This is where businesses experience the practical value of AI agents.
8. Evaluating Results
Once the task is completed, the AI agent evaluates the outcome.
Questions considered include:
- Was the goal achieved?
- Were there errors?
- Can the process be improved?
Performance evaluation helps optimize future decisions.
9. Learning From Feedback
Many advanced AI agents continuously improve through feedback loops.
The system analyzes:
- User feedback
- Success rates
- Error patterns
- New data
This learning process enhances future performance and accuracy.
Learning is one of the reasons AI agents become more effective over time.
Core Components of an AI Agent
Understanding how an AI agent works requires understanding its core architecture.
| Component | Function |
|---|---|
| Perception Layer | Collects data and inputs |
| NLP Engine | Understands language and intent |
| Memory System | Stores information |
| Reasoning Engine | Makes decisions |
| Planning Module | Creates task strategies |
| Tool Integration | Connects external systems |
| Action Layer | Executes tasks |
| Learning System | Improves performance |
These components work together to create intelligent autonomous behavior.
Real-World Example of How an AI Agent Works
Imagine an e-commerce customer asks:
“Where is my order?”
The AI agent performs the following actions:
- Understands the question.
- Identifies the customer’s order number.
- Accesses the order database.
- Retrieves shipping information.
- Generates a response.
- Updates the support ticket if necessary.
The entire process happens within seconds.
This demonstrates how AI agents automate complex workflows while improving customer experience.
Business Applications of AI Agents
Organizations use AI agents across multiple departments.
Customer Support
AI agents handle:
- FAQs
- Ticket routing
- Customer inquiries
- Complaint resolution
Marketing
Marketing teams use AI agents for:
- Content creation
- Keyword research
- Campaign analysis
- Social media management
Sales
Sales AI agents can:
- Qualify leads
- Schedule meetings
- Generate outreach messages
- Analyze customer behavior
Human Resources
HR departments use AI agents for:
- Resume screening
- Employee onboarding
- Internal support
- Candidate communication
Healthcare
Healthcare organizations use AI agents for:
- Patient support
- Appointment scheduling
- Medical documentation
- Administrative automation
Benefits of AI Agents
Organizations increasingly adopt AI agents because of their advantages.
Key Benefits
- Faster decision-making
- Increased productivity
- Reduced operational costs
- Better customer experience
- Continuous availability
- Business process automation
- Improved scalability
These benefits make AI agents valuable across industries.
Challenges of AI Agents
Despite their advantages, AI agents also face challenges.
Common Challenges
- Data privacy concerns
- Security risks
- Hallucinated responses
- Integration complexity
- Regulatory compliance
- Ethical considerations
Businesses should implement proper governance and monitoring systems.
Future of AI Agents
The future of AI agents is moving toward greater autonomy and collaboration.
Emerging developments include:
- Multi-agent systems
- Autonomous business operations
- AI-powered digital employees
- Industry-specific AI agents
- Advanced reasoning capabilities
- Personalized AI assistants
As artificial intelligence technology continues evolving, AI agents will become increasingly sophisticated and capable.
Conclusion
Understanding how an AI agent works is essential for businesses, developers, and professionals exploring artificial intelligence. AI agents combine perception, reasoning, memory, planning, and action to complete tasks autonomously. By leveraging machine learning, large language models, workflow automation, and external tools, AI agents can improve efficiency, reduce costs, and transform business operations.
As AI adoption accelerates worldwide, AI agents are expected to become a fundamental component of modern digital ecosystems.
Also Read: What are AI Agents? Concepts, Tools, Development & Business Applications
FAQs
1. How does an AI agent work?
An AI agent collects information, analyzes context, plans actions, executes tasks, and learns from outcomes to achieve specific goals.
2. What technologies power AI agents?
AI agents use machine learning, natural language processing, large language models, memory systems, and workflow automation tools.
3. How are AI agents different from chatbots?
AI agents can reason, plan, use tools, and perform actions, while traditional chatbots mainly provide conversational responses.
4. Can AI agents learn from experience?
Yes. Many AI agents improve through feedback loops, historical data, and machine learning techniques.
5. What industries use AI agents?
Healthcare, finance, marketing, customer support, education, retail, and software development widely use AI agents.
6. Are AI agents fully autonomous?
Some AI agents operate autonomously, while others require human supervision depending on the task complexity.
7. What are the main benefits of AI agents?
They improve productivity, automate repetitive tasks, reduce costs, and enhance customer experiences.
8. What is the future of AI agents?
Future AI agents will become more intelligent, collaborative, personalized, and capable of managing complex business processes.